Abstract
Objective: This study aims to design a model for knowledge creation with an emphasis on tacit employee knowledge in the National Library and Archives Organization of the Islamic Republic of Iran, utilizing a qualitative approach and thematic analysis to enhance the effectiveness of knowledge management.
Method: This applied research adopts a qualitative method based on Saunders' research onion framework. The research philosophy is interpretivist, with an inductive approach and a case study strategy focused on the National Library and Archives of Iran. Data were collected through 15 semi-structured interviews with academic experts and organizational managers, using purposive sampling based on expertise and experience criteria until theoretical saturation. Data analysis was performed in three stages—open, axial, and selective coding—using thematic analysis. Research quality was ensured through confirmability, credibility, transferability, and dependability criteria, and the final model was validated by relevant specialists.
Results: The core phenomenon, namely the precise search for tacit knowledge in the context of digital transformation, was explained through a six-dimensional paradigm model. Extracted codes included 154 open codes, 21 basic themes, and 6 main themes. Causal conditions included knowledge dispersion and loss of organizational memory; contextual conditions included trust culture, knowledge leadership, and digital infrastructure; strategies included digital mentoring, documentation, and experience transfer sessions; intervening conditions included workload pressure, employee resistance, and fear of judgment; and consequences included increased productivity, enhanced organizational learning, and intellectual capital development. The proposed model, grounded in Nonaka and Takeuchi's framework and the ISM model, serves as a practical reflection of knowledge cycles and organizational communication, ultimately facilitating the conversion of tacit knowledge into explicit knowledge.
Conclusion: The search for tacit knowledge in the National Library and Archives Organization is identified as a complex, multidimensional process rooted in the dynamic interaction of cultural, technological, and organizational factors. Successful implementation of the designed model—through strategies such as digital mentoring and documentation—enables the organization to bridge knowledge gaps, increase productivity, accelerate decision-making, foster innovation, and achieve sustainable competitive advantage in the context of digital transformation.
